HTR7

Domain

Specificity for G(s) G alpha proteins is determined by the length of transmembrane regions 5 and 6 (TM5 and TM6).

Function

G-protein coupled receptor for 5-hydroxytryptamine (serotonin), a biogenic hormone that functions as a neurotransmitter, a hormone and a mitogen (PubMed:35714614, PubMed:8226867). Ligand binding causes a conformation change that triggers signaling via guanine nucleotide-binding proteins (G proteins) and modulates the activity of downstream effectors (PubMed:35714614, PubMed:8226867). HTR7 is coupled to G(s) G alpha proteins and mediates activation of adenylate cyclase activity (PubMed:35714614).

Sequence Similarities

Belongs to the G-protein coupled receptor 1 family.

Tissue Specificity

Isoform A

Predominant isoform in spleen, caudate and hippocampus.

Isoform B

Expressed at lower levels.

Isoform D

Minor isoform in terms of expression.
